D. Local Law
1.
This Warranty Statement gives the cus-
tomer specific legal rights. The customer
may also have other rights which vary
from state to state in the United States,
from province to province in Canada,
and from country to country elsewhere in
the world.
2.
To the extent that this Warranty State-
ment is inconsistent with local law, this
Warranty Statement shall be deemed
modified to be consistent with such local
law. Under such local law, certain dis-
claimers and limitations of this Warranty
Statement may not apply to the customer.
For example, some states in the United
States, as well as some governments out-
side the United States (including prov-
inces in Canada), may:
a.
Preclude the disclaimers and limita-
tions in this Warranty Statement from
limiting the statutory rights of a con-
sumer (e.g., the United Kingdom);
b.
Otherwise restrict the ability of a man-
ufacturer to enforce such disclaimers
or limitations; or
c.
Grant the customer additional war-
ranty rights, specify the duration of
implied warranties which the manu-
facturer cannot disclaim, or not allow
limitations on the duration of implied
warranties.

HP Year 2000 Warranty
Subject to all of the terms and limitations of
the HP Limited Warranty Statement stated
above, HP warrants that this HP Product will
be able to accurately process date data (in-
cluding, but not limited to, calculating, com-
paring, and sequencing) from, into, and
between the twentieth and twenty-first centu-
ries, and the years 1999 and 2000, includ-
ing leap year calculations, when used in
accordance with the Product documentation
provided by HP (including any instructions
for installing patches or upgrades), provided
that all other products (e.g. hardware, soft-
ware, firmware) used in combination with
such HP Product(s) properly exchange date
data with it. The duration of the Year 2000
warranty extends through January 31,
2001.
